Hypoxic-Ischemic
Encephalopathy (HIE) Overview
Hypoxic-Ischemic
Encephalopathy (HIE)-ischemic encephalopathy (HIE) is a neurological syndrome
that presents immediately after birth after a perinatal asphytic episode. It
occurs due to oxygen deprivation in the brain, arterial hypoxemia or cerebral
ischemia, or both. Alterations in alertness characterize it, with decreased
ability to awaken and maintain muscle tone, reduced motor responses, and
reactivity. HIE is a leading cause of neonatal death and permanent disability.
It contributes significantly to the health burden regarding years of life lost
and years lived with disability. In addition to the critical role that asphyxia
plays in perinatal mortality, it is estimated that over one million newborns
who survive it each year develop cerebral palsy, epilepsy, learning
disabilities, and other developmental problems. It is currently the only
standard therapy for HIE and is a safe and effective intervention for reducing
mortality and significant disability in survivors.
